Ministerial portfolio reshuffle in Mizoram

Aizawl, Mizoram Chief Minister Lal Thanhawla today undertook a minor reshuffle of portfolios in his two-year-and-five-month-old ministry by taking away the portfolios of Minor Irrigation, Soil and Water Conservation and Fisheries from his senior cabinet colleague H Liansailova. While Lal Thanhawla kept these portfolios, he gave Finance and Planning departments to Liansailova, an official order said, adding that the former still kept Political and Cabinet, Vigilance, General Administration Department, Secretariat Administration Department, Power and Public Works portfolios. In addition to the two new portfolios, Liansailova retained Agriculture, Horticulture, Department of Personnel and Administrative Reforms. This was the first reshuffle of portfolios taken up by the chief minister after forming his ministry in the latter part of 2008.
